如果使用带有导出默认值的vue,如何在jquery中调用vuejs函数

在vuejs.org网站上有这个function。 vuejs功能 我想复制这个以测试一些代码,我正在使用jquery在表行上的click函数中编写。

$("#table1 tr").click(function () { // alert($(this).text()); // alert($(this).children("td").html()); // app.greet(); }); 

我想在那里调用vue函数,但我的vue代码是在脚本中编写的,我正在使用export default。

 export default { data() { return { } etc. } 

如果我想在jquery中使用这个vue函数我该怎么称呼它。

你必须实例化应用程序,然后你可以调用它的方法:

 import Vue from 'vue' import App from './app.vue' const app = new Vue(App) $("#table1 tr").click(function () { app.greet() })